Collectible coins, also known as numismatic coins, can encompass a wide variety of types, including those issued by the United States of America. The Kennedy Half Dollar, first minted in 1964, is one such collectible coin that features the profile of President John F. Kennedy. The 1979 Kennedy Half Dollar, specifically minted in San Francisco, is a part of the coin series that is often sought after by collectors, particularly in proof or uncirculated condition. These coins can hold significant value due to their historical relevance, rarity, and condition.
